Different Solutions
There are three main types of phone systems that you will want to consider. First, there is PBX which stands for Private Branch Exchange. This is the ideal choice for companies with over forty employees as it provides some of the best,
advanced systems. These are completely programmable units that can handle some of the most complex configurations. These are a much more costly solution but technology comes with a price tag and you may want to consider small business equipment financing for this solution.
The next choice is more along the lines of most small businesses with fewer than 40 employees in them. Here, the key system, as it is called, provides for one central control device known as the KSU. These are less customizable solutions, but are still used heavily. They are designed so that the central unit controls where users make calls and keeps you off lines that are already in use.
Then there are systems that do not have a KSU. Here, if you have under ten people consider a system that is much less costly and allows for a less centralized phone system. These are not permanently wired in, either, allowing you to move them as you need to.
VoIP Small Business Solution
Perhaps you have heard of VoIP? Voice over Internet Protocol is one of the most profound and business enhancing systems that you can and should consider. There are several benefits to selecting this type of small business phone system for your business. For example, VoIP really eliminates the cost factor, making long distance business calls free. In addition, you get the highest customer service you can find, with equipment, installation, maintenance and an IT hands on staff ready and willing to help. If you have three or more employees, whether in the same office or across the country, this system may be an ideal choice.
